UiPath Documentation
activities
latest
false
Wichtig :
Bitte beachten Sie, dass dieser Inhalt teilweise mithilfe von maschineller Übersetzung lokalisiert wurde. Es kann 1–2 Wochen dauern, bis die Lokalisierung neu veröffentlichter Inhalte verfügbar ist.

Klassische Integrationsaktivitäten

Upload Activity Attachment

UiPath.MicrosoftDynamics.Activities.UploadActivityAttachment

Die Aktivität „Upload Activity Attachment“ verwendet den Web API POST- Vorgang, um einen Anhang in eine E-Mail-, Termin- oder Vorlagenaktivität hochzuladen.

After uploading the attachment, the activity outputs the String identifier assigned to the attachment (AttachmentId) and the status of the request (success/failure information) in a ResponseStatus object (MicrosoftDynamicsStatus) that you can use in subsequent activities (e.g., conditional logic).

Wie es funktioniert

Die folgenden Schritte und das folgende Nachrichtensequenzdiagramm sind ein Beispiel dafür, wie die Aktivität von der Entwurfszeit (d. h. den Aktivitätsabhängigkeiten und Eingabe-/Ausgabeeigenschaften) bis zur Laufzeit funktioniert.

  1. Schließen Sie die Einrichtungsschritte ab.
  2. Fügen Sie Ihrem Projekt die Aktivität Microsoft Dynamics Application Scope hinzu.
  3. Fügen Sie eine Aktivität hinzu, oder führen Sie einen externen Prozess aus, der einen Aktivitätsbezeichner ausgibt (z. B. Insert Record, Search Records).
  4. Add the Upload Activity Attachment activity inside the Microsoft Dynamics Application Scope activity.
  5. Geben Sie Werte für die Eingabeeigenschaften ein.
  6. Erstellen und geben Sie eine String und eine ResponseStatus -Variable für die Ausgabeeigenschaften ein.
    • Ihre Eingabeeigenschaftswerte werden in der Web API POST- Vorgangsanforderung gesendet.

    • Die Operation gibt den String -Bezeichner und die ResponseStatus -Werte an Ihre Ausgabeeigenschaftsvariablen zurück.

Eigenschaften

Allgemein

  • DisplayName - The display name of the activity. This field supports only strings or String variables.

Eingabe

  • Activity Id - The identifier assigned to the activity that you want to upload an attachment to. This field supports only Strings or String variables.
    Hinweis:

    Um den AktivitätsID- Wert abzurufen, verwenden Sie eine Aktivität, oder führen Sie einen externen Prozess aus, der den Aktivitätsbezeichner ausgibt (z. B. Insert Record, Search Records). Es können nur Aktivitätsobjekte verwendet werden, die mit einem Anhang verknüpft werden können (z. B. E-Mail, Termine, Vorlage). Wenn das Aktivitätsobjekt keine Anhänge unterstützt, wird der folgende Fehler zurückgegeben: * ResponseStatus { ErrorCode="0x80040203", Message= "Attachments können nur mit E-Mail-Aktivitäten, E-Mail-Vorlagen oder Terminen verknüpft werden.", Success=false }

  • File - The complete local path to the file that you want to upload. This field supports only strings or String variables.

Sonstiges

  • Privat (Private) - Bei Auswahl werden die Werte von Variablen und Argumenten nicht mehr auf der Stufe Verbose protokolliert.

Optionen

  • MimeType - Optional mime type of the attached file.

Ausgabe

  • Anhangs-ID (AttachmentId) - Der dem hochgeladenen Anhang zugewiesene Bezeichner. Dieses Feld unterstützt nur String -Variablen. Zum Löschen eines Anhangs können Sie die Variable AttachmentId in einer Aktivität Delete Record verwenden; Wählen Sie das ActivityMIMEAttachment- Objekt aus.
  • ResponseStatus - The status of the request (success/failure information). Enter a ResponseStatus variable (UiPath.BAF.Models.ResponseStatus). The ResponseStatus object includes three properties that you can use in other activities.
    • Success - Boolean - Specifies whether the API request was successful.
    • ErrorCode - String - The response error if the API request is unsuccessful (Success=False).
    • Message - String - The error message.

Beispiel

Die folgende Abbildung zeigt ein Beispiel für die Aktivitätsabhängigkeitsbeziehung und Eingabe-/Ausgabe-Eigenschaftswerte.

Schritt-für-Schritt-Anweisungen und Beispiele finden Sie in der Schnellstartanleitung .

  • Wie es funktioniert
  • Eigenschaften
  • Allgemein
  • Eingabe
  • Sonstiges
  • Optionen
  • Ausgabe
  • Beispiel

War diese Seite hilfreich?

Verbinden

Benötigen Sie Hilfe? Support

Möchten Sie lernen? UiPath Academy

Haben Sie Fragen? UiPath-Forum

Auf dem neuesten Stand bleiben